MLA Sardesai slams Goa govt over ‘wasteful’ spending on events, mining benefits

Goa's opposition MLA, Vijai Sardesai, has criticized the state government for its extravagant expenditures on public events and ineffective utilization of mining revenues. During a recent address, Sardesai highlighted the government's mismanagement of funds, arguing that the lavish spending on events detracts from addressing pressing local issues such as infrastructure and healthcare. He emphasized that the financial benefits from Goa's mining sector should be redirected towards community development and welfare projects rather than being squandered on grandiose celebrations.
